chore(localdb): phase-2 DoD sweep
Build: 0 errors solution-wide, and 0 warnings from every project this branch
touches. The ~816 solution-wide warnings are pre-existing xUnit1051 /
OTOPCUA0001 / CS86xx in untouched driver + client test projects.
Tests: full solution run compared against a full run on a detached worktree at
the pre-branch baseline 2e46d054. The two failure SETS are identical -- all 13
tests, same names, zero new failures. Net +26 tests: +3 Core.AlarmHistorian
(drain gate), +6 Runtime (role view), +17 Host.IntegrationTests (migrator +
convergence). Set comparison rather than counts, because the suite carries
standing environment- and load-dependent failures a count would hide.
The greps found real drift Task 6 missed -- eight live sites still naming the
deleted SqliteStoreAndForwardSink, including the AdminUI /alarms/historian
panel text, which is user-visible, and a <see cref> in HistorianAdapterActor
that resolved to nothing without warning. All repointed at
LocalDbStoreAndForwardSink; CLAUDE.md's alarm-history paragraph now also
records the LocalDb buffer and the primary-gated drain, and drops DatabasePath
from the knob list. docs/AlarmTracking.md still promised an
AlarmHistorianOptions.Validate() startup warning for a relative DatabasePath
and an empty SharedSecret; both branches are gone, so it now says so.
Code references to AlarmHistorian:DatabasePath reduce to exactly two intentional
ones: AlarmSfLegacyMigrator.LegacyPathKey and its test. No `new SqliteConnection`
remains anywhere in Core.AlarmHistorian.
Recon doc gains the durable verification record: guard-deletion evidence for
both vacuous passes, the two exact-set replicated-table pins (both assert set
equality, so an added or a dropped registration fails), and the baseline test
comparison with a per-failure account of why each of the 13 is not this
branch's.
Stops here per the plan. Task 8's live gate needs explicit go-ahead; nothing on
this branch is to be merged.
